2015 Chevy Silverado, GMC Sierra and Yukon Get Eight-Speed Transmission

GM has confirmed that the the 2015 Chevy Silverado, GMC Sierra full size pickups and GMC Yukon SUV are getting a new eight-speed automatic transmission.

Models equipped with the 420-hp 6.2L EcoTec3 V8 are getting the new eight-speed transmission that GM says is about the same size and weight as the outgoing six-speed automatic. One benefit is that its 7.0 overall gear ratio spread is wider than GM’s six-speed automatic transmissions, providing a numerically higher first gear ratio to help drivers start off more confidently with a heavy load or when trailering.

It’s expected that the Cadillac Escalade is going to get the new transmission as well, since it is powered by the same 6.2L engine, but the Chevy Tahoe will not for now since it is only offered with the 355-hp 5.3L V8.
